Do you have any big parking lots nearby? In Canby, we have a school very close to our downtown area. When we have events (and I'm thinking of this church as a reoccurring event for this purpose) we try to encourage the event coordinators to have the attendees park in that parking lot. Of course we have permission from the superintendent and we need to make sure that there are no school events that are there. Any big parking lot would do - school, grocery store, etc. That way you can keep the prime spots open for people who are actually coming to do business downtown.

We have a church in our downtown that is proving to cause a parking issue on Sunday mornings (an much of the day actually)
Probably an age-old problem for many communities, but our first.
Of course, the wine tasting room next door, and the retail/restaurant space just around the corner are finding that people are pulling up but driving away because there's no place to park in front of their business.
Has anyone found an equitable way to handle this?
I'm wondering if they'd be allowed to put barricades out in front for the 1/2 hour or so that church-goers are arriving, or if late comers would just take those spots the minute they pull the barricade away.
